    How to Replace a Toilet Flange


    The toilet flange is the part that keeps your toilet attached to the drain. A broken toilet flange will result in your toilet moving around and can even cause it to leak.



    A broken toilet can be such a headache and the leaking water can even cause further damage. Many people don’t know about the different elements of replacing a toilet or fitting a new toilet, and it’s important to know these skills when you’re a homeowner.



    This article will walk you through how to quickly and correctly do a toilet flange repair.


    How to Replace a Toilet Flange


    A toilet flange is a critical element of a toilet, but it serves two separate functions. For instance, a toilet flange secures your toilet unit onto the ground and connects the toilet bowl to the wastewater line.



    Often, a toilet flange is already in place when installing a toilet, so many homes have these features but never think of them until they are broken. Therefore, you need to know when to replace a toilet flange.


    Remove the Toilet


    The first stage is removing the toilet and disconnecting the structure from the water supply. You can close the knob at the back of the toilet and empty the toilet tank several times.



    After this, you should remove the water hose from the toilet. It’s essential to cover your bathroom floor with newspaper or a tarp to ensure there’s no external damage to your space.



    This can be a complicated process, so getting professional help may be necessary if you don’t feel confident about replacing a toilet flange. When you work with an experienced professional, you can ensure the job is done correctly.


    Unscrew Two Nuts and Bolts


    The two nuts and bolts are the parts that hold the toilet to the flange and floor, so you need to tackle this part next. You can use an adjustable wrench if the nuts are secure and too tight.



    After this, you can set the nuts aside in a container and reattach the toilet when the flange is completely repaired.


    Remove the Old Wax


    Next, after you’ve removed the toilet and nuts and bolts features, you should remove the old wax that sealed the toilet to the flange. You can quickly eliminate the old wax with a putty knife or other similar tool.



    Work your way down the build-up of old wax until you reach the top of the toilet flange.


    Remove the Flange


    Once you reach the flange structure, you can search for the screws outside the part. All you need to remove the screws is a multi-head screwdriver, allowing you to remove different screws.



    You can remove the flange and clean it with disinfectant or a wipe to sanitize the surface area. It’s also a good idea to stuff an old towel or cloth into the space to prevent odors and gasses from oozing from the area.



    This is where you need to measure the diameter of the outflow pipe’s mouth to find the identical part to replace the toilet flange. You must have exact measurements when searching for a new flange.



    Otherwise, you will buy a new toilet flange that can be used in your bathroom.



    You can also take the old toilet flange in a secure bag to your local hardware shop if you want to make a direct comparison with a new product. You must also buy sealing wax for the new toilet flange.



    If you need help buying a new toilet flange, a professional plumber can help or an employee at your local store.


    Apply New Flange and Fit Toilet


    At this point, you can fit the new toilet flange following the instructions given with the product, or you can hire a professional to do the job for you. You should also apply the new seal wax around the mouth.



    This will allow the toilet flange to stay in place and not become broken again shortly.



    Finally, you can fit the toilet structure back in place by securing the nuts and bolts again. You should reattach the water supply and test the flush to check that the water is running correctly.



    To test the water supply, you can flush the toilet several times and wait for the water to fill up and empty repeatedly.



    The last step is to tidy the bathroom space and clear away the dirty towels or newspapers. It’s a good idea to clean the floors with a strong disinfectant to eliminate the odors left behind.
